merge wrt-plugins-tizen_0.2.0-12
[profile/ivi/wrt-plugins-tizen.git] / src / platform / Tizen / Contact / ContactWrapper.cpp
index 891ddf5..9487a62 100755 (executable)
@@ -285,7 +285,7 @@ bool ContactWrapper::convertToAbstractBaseData()
        if (CTS_SUCCESS == errorCode && value != NULL)
        {
                const char *charValue = NULL;
-               ContactNamePtr contactName = m_abstractContact->getName();
+               ContactNamePtr contactName(new ContactName);
 
                charValue = contacts_svc_value_get_str(value, CTS_NAME_VAL_FIRST_STR);
                if (charValue)
@@ -311,6 +311,7 @@ bool ContactWrapper::convertToAbstractBaseData()
                //if (charValue)
                //      contactName->setPhoneticName(charValue);
 
+               m_abstractContact->setName(contactName);
        }
        else if (errorCode != CTS_ERR_NO_DATA || value == NULL)
        {